Taixing sees success in protecting farmland

Farmland is the lifeline of grain production, and Taixing in East China's Jiangsu province has seen major success in farmland protection through unceasing efforts.

Jiangsu recently announced 10 advanced typical cases of farmland protection, with Taixing's farmland protection mechanism making the list.

The city government has issued the "Interim Measures for the Protection and Incentive of Farmland in Taixing City", which classifies and formulates evaluation rules for protecting and incentivizing farmland in townships and villages (residential areas).

The city's farmland area has increased 1,180 hectares since 2020, and it has successfully safeguarded land quantity, quality, and ecology.

Due to strong efforts to protect its farmland, it has been recognized as an advanced area for farmland protection and incentives in the province three times. Its seven townships have also been praised, with a reward and incentive fund of 14 million yuan ($1.96 million) being granted.
